- The distance between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ab, Thailand and Spokane, Wa, Usa is approximately 11,854 km or 7,366 mi.
- To reach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ab in this distance one would set out from Spokane, Wa bearing 317.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ab bearing 208.3° or SSW .
-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Spokane, Wa has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Spokane, Wa is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average annual temperature is 18.2 °C (32.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.7 °C (30.1°F) less in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1216.3 mm (47.9 in) more which is equivalent to 1216.3 l/m ² (29.85 US gal/ft ²) or 12,163,000 l/ha (1,300,305 US gal/ac) more. About 4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.3° higher in Ubon/ Ratchathani Ab than in Spokane, Wa.
